Detailed explanation-2: -Milton wrote poetry and prose between 1632 and 1674, and is most famous for his epic poetry. Special Collections and Archives holds a variety of Milton’s major works, including Paradise Lost, Paradise Regained, L’Allegro, and Il Penseroso. Paradise Lost is one of the most recognized works in English literature.

Detailed explanation-3: -John Milton was a 17th century historian, journalist and poet born on December 9th, 1608 in London, England. He was best known for his writing of Paradise Lost. Milton first planned to become a priest. He studied at Cambridge University and afterwards decided to abandon this path to become a full time writer and poet.

Detailed explanation-4: -John Milton’s Paradise Lost. John Milton’s epic poem Paradise Lost was first published in 1667. This copy was printed in 1668, with an adapted title page. In this ‘advent’rous’ poem (1.13), Milton announces his ambition to ‘justify the ways of God to men’ (1.26).
